View Single Post
Old 06-15-2019, 12:30 PM   #1
gvantass
Member
gvantass began at the beginning.
 
Posts: 10
Karma: 10
Join Date: Jul 2018
Device: kindle paperwhite
I think I broke my database

Overnight, I was had set a large number of files to auto-import to my Calibre database, which resides on an installed SD card. When I woke up this morning, the card had run out of space and now every time I try to open the database, I get the following error message. Can someone help me recover somehow?


Code:
calibre, version 3.44.0
ERROR: Startup error: There was an error during calibre startup. Parts of calibre may not function. Click Show details to learn more.

Traceback (most recent call last):
  File "site-packages/calibre/gui2/main.py", line 291, in initialize_db_stage2
  File "site-packages/calibre/gui2/main.py", line 235, in start_gui
  File "site-packages/calibre/gui2/ui.py", line 436, in initialize
  File "site-packages/calibre/gui2/init.py", line 780, in save_layout_state
  File "site-packages/calibre/gui2/library/views.py", line 635, in save_state
  File "site-packages/calibre/gui2/library/views.py", line 629, in write_state
  File "site-packages/calibre/db/cache.py", line 62, in call_func_with_lock
  File "site-packages/calibre/db/cache.py", line 616, in set_pref
  File "site-packages/calibre/db/backend.py", line 134, in set
  File "site-packages/calibre/db/backend.py", line 131, in __setitem__
SQLError: SQLError: no such savepoint: _apsw-0
gvantass is offline   Reply With Quote